The Versatility Of Plastazote: A Comprehensive Guide

When it comes to materials with versatility and adaptability, plastazote stands out as a top contender. Developed by Zotefoams, plastazote is a closed-cell, cross-linked polyethylene foam that has a wide range of applications across various industries. In this article, we will explore the unique properties of plastazote, its uses, and why it is considered a go-to material for many manufacturers and designers.

Plastazote is known for its exceptional cushioning and protective properties. It is able to absorb shock and impact, making it an ideal material for packaging fragile items such as electronics and medical devices. Its closed-cell structure ensures that it is water-resistant, making it perfect for outdoor applications or products that may come into contact with moisture. Additionally, Plastazote is lightweight, which makes it easy to transport and work with.

One of the key advantages of Plastazote is its versatility. It can be easily shaped, cut, and molded to fit specific requirements. This allows designers and manufacturers to create custom solutions for their products without compromising on quality or performance. Whether it is creating bespoke protective packaging or designing comfortable padding for sports equipment, Plastazote can be tailored to meet the unique needs of each application.

Plastazote is also inert and non-toxic, making it safe for use in food packaging and medical devices. Its resistance to chemicals and oils further enhances its suitability for a wide range of applications. This makes Plastazote a popular choice for industries where hygiene and safety are paramount, such as healthcare and pharmaceuticals.

In addition to its protective properties, Plastazote is also a sustainable choice. It is 100% recyclable and can be repurposed into new products, reducing waste and promoting environmental sustainability. This makes Plastazote an attractive option for companies looking to reduce their carbon footprint and contribute to a greener future.

The uses of Plastazote are vast and varied. In the automotive industry, it is used for insulation, vibration damping, and sealing applications. Its ability to withstand extreme temperatures and harsh environmental conditions makes it an ideal choice for automotive components. In the sports and leisure sector, Plastazote is popular for creating comfortable padding in helmets, knee pads, and other protective gear. Its cushioning properties help absorb impact and prevent injuries during physical activities.

In the healthcare industry, Plastazote is widely used for orthotic insoles, prosthetic padding, and medical packaging. Its hypoallergenic and antimicrobial properties make it suitable for sensitive skin and allergy-prone individuals. Plastazote’s ability to conform to the body’s shape ensures a comfortable fit and long-lasting support for patients.

Furthermore, Plastazote is also used in the construction and building materials industry for insulation, soundproofing, and moisture control. Its durability and resilience make it a reliable choice for applications where long-term performance is essential. Whether it is protecting a building from water damage or reducing noise pollution in a busy urban setting, Plastazote’s versatility makes it a valuable material for architects and contractors alike.
